During the pivotal years of 1944 and 1945, the Denver Mint produced a beautiful silver 20 centavos coin for the Philippines. Struck in 0.750 fine silver, this issue carries a silver content of approximately 0.0964 troy ounces (also recorded as 0.0965 ounces). These pieces survive today in impressive About Uncirculated to Brilliant Uncirculated condition, preserving the sharp details of their powerful, symbolic artwork. The obverse of the coin features a dramatic composition showing a female figure holding a hammer beside an anvil, with the smoking cone of Mount Mayon volcano rising in the background. The reverse displays an eagle perched atop a shielded crest, surrounded by the legend of the United States of America, reflecting the historical ties of the era. Collectors can identify these Denver-minted issues by the small D mint mark, representing a fascinating chapter in twentieth-century coining history.
